Thanks to visit codestin.com
Credit goes to github.com

Skip to content

Conversation

@LGFae
Copy link
Owner

@LGFae LGFae commented Oct 20, 2025

There is no reason to run clippy or cargo test when we do not change Rust code (as in some PRs that improve documentation or example scripts).

There is no reason to run cargo deny if our dependencies did not change (which we can track by just looking at Cargo.lock).

Finally, we added an cargo_update action, that will run monthly, and a doc-build action that will run everytime a documentation file changes, to ensure the docs can always be built.

@LGFae LGFae force-pushed the improve-workflows branch 2 times, most recently from 2a8e338 to 2169744 Compare October 20, 2025 18:48
There is no reason to run clippy or `cargo test` when we do not change
Rust code (as in some PRs that improve documentation or example
scripts).

There is no reason to run `cargo deny` if our dependencies did not
change (which we can track by just looking at `Cargo.lock`).

Finally, we added an `cargo_update` action, that will run monthly, and a
`doc-build` action that will run everytime a documentation file changes,
to ensure the docs can always be built.
@LGFae LGFae force-pushed the improve-workflows branch from 2169744 to ee3492a Compare October 20, 2025 18:52
@LGFae LGFae merged commit 15a359c into main Oct 20, 2025
@LGFae LGFae deleted the improve-workflows branch October 20, 2025 18:56
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ant